Introduction

Finding the perfect pair of comfortable heels during pregnancy can be a challenge. As your body undergoes changes, your feet may swell and become sensitive, making it essential to choose the right footwear. Comfortable heels not only offer style but also provide the necessary support to alleviate discomfort.
When selecting comfortable heels for pregnancy, consider the following tips:
  • Arch Support: Look for heels with good arch support to help distribute weight evenly.
  • Wide Fit: Opt for a wider fit to accommodate swelling.
  • Low Heel Height: Choose heels with a lower height to reduce strain on your feet.
  • Cushioned Insole: A cushioned insole can provide added comfort for long wear.
  • Adjustable Straps: Shoes with adjustable features can help customize the fit as your feet change.

Remember, comfort is key, and it's perfectly okay to prioritize your health while still looking chic.
